Just finished redoing the Front end of my 65 Mustang nod to Roj, and to Greg (owner of LA Mustang)
Bought my "kit" from Greg at LA Mustang and have to say he was a great help and put together a great kit for what I needed. I am quite pleased with the service and quality of the parts.
Basically replaced my entire front end setup, Uppers, Lowers, and all of the other stuff. Parts had Moog bushings, nice steel, basically the Scott Drake stuff. I went with open tracker roller spring perches which I bought..lol years ago. (Project has been on hold for about 3 1/2 years.)
Got everything installed, did the alignment (pain on the right side because of the 351w pipes) but have to say I am happy I did it, because she drives nice and straight and smooth
Using a unisteer manual rack btw. I was surprised the difference it made in the parts as now my 65 feels a lot more planted in the road.
